The parasite was identified based in the general morphology and surface ultrastructure of the young and mature trematodes using scanning electron microscopy. The digenetic trematodes were found in the intestine of 15 of 80 specimens (18.7%) of Brochis multiradiatus captured from two floodplain lakes of the Amazonas River, Department of Loreto, Peru and no clinical signs were observed in the parasitized organ. This is the first report of D. oxycephala parasitizing fish of the genus Brochis in the Amazon basin and the first to report this parasite infection in an ornamental fish from Peru.
